Reading a licence badge in 30 seconds

Every legitimate casino displays its licence details in the footer. Click the badge. A real licence opens the regulator's website and shows a live record under the operator name. A fake licence opens a generic page, a broken link or nothing at all. The check takes about half a minute and immediately filters out the worst sites.

TLS encryption and account security

Slot Bunny serves every page over TLS, which you can confirm with the padlock in the address bar. That protects every form submission and every cashier action in transit. Two-factor authentication is now standard and should be enabled on a casino account just as you would on a bank login.

Use a unique password, ideally generated by a password manager, and never recycle the same password between your casino, email and online banking. The most common British account compromise is credential stuffing using a password leaked from an unrelated site.

Fair games and certified random number generators

Slots and table games at Slot Bunny run on random number generators certified by independent labs such as eCOGRA, iTech Labs and GLI. Each audit covers the published RTP and the randomness of outcomes. The certificate is normally linked from the info button on every slot tile.

Live dealer tables do not use a random number generator. Instead they rely on physical decks, balls and wheels in regulated studios with continuous video coverage. The integrity check there is the production process itself rather than a separate RNG report.

Spotting warning signs early

Common warning signs include chasing losses, playing longer than planned, hiding the activity from people close to you and borrowing money to keep going. None of these are character flaws. They are signals that the activity has stepped beyond entertainment.
